Who are we? > Financing

Financing

Most of PROTEGELES’ financing comes from grants from the European Union within the frame of its Safer Internet Program (SIP).
This program is aimed at enabling a safer use of Internet, tackling illegal and harmful content and promoting the creation, within the European context, of a positive environment for the development of the industry linked to the Internet. The program is structured around three action lines:

  • Setting up a European hotlines web against child pornography on Internet. A very effective way of restraining the circulation of illegal content on Internet is to establish a European web of hotlines that allow Internet users to report all content that they have found while surfing the net and that they think may be illegal. By now, not all members of the European Union have their own hotline so the European Union is encouraging those which haven’t got one to set up their own hotline. The EU’s aim is that the whole EU, geographically or at least by languages will be covered by this hotline-web. PROTEGELES, as the national node of the INHOPE (organisation created to facilitate the cooperation among the European hotlines against child pornography on Internet) is also a part of this action line.
  • Creation of parental control and content classification systems.
  • Promotion of awareness-raising activities. The main aim of this action line is to raise parents’, educators’ and children’s awareness of the potential but also the dangers of Internet as they often don’t know how to protect children from undesired content on Internet.

PROTEGELES is developing two different projects, belonging respectively to the first and third action lines mentioned here above and this also means that we have been granted two different subsidies: one as a hotline and the other one to carry out awareness-raising campaigns and programs. ROTEGELES obtains financing from particular donors and from other associations working on the field of child welfare.

PROTEGELES’ aim is to employ as much resources as possible in the effective protection of children. This is the reason why it often looks for external financing for the accomplishment of its studies and the launching of its informative, preventive and awareness-raising campaigns. All costs coming from our studies have been financed by public institutions while the materials used in our campaigns have been acquired with donations coming from companies working in different fields. This is how we can finance all our materials, from the webpage to our magazine CONECTATE, not needing to extra-charge the association accounts.

A combination of public and private financing and particular donors is at the basis of all activities developed by PROTEGELES.
